Hi Jay, The HHR uses a new GM LAN connection. Since it interfaces with the rest of the car (chimes, turn sigs, etc.), it is going to take Scosche a while to complete. It's not a pigtail they already have and they are starting from scratch. I will update the board as soon as one is available...but it might be a few months.
